Torbay Heritage Strategy

Torbay launches Heritage Strategy

Torbay is one of Europe’s finest coastal environments with a wealth of architectural and natural heritage features.
To conserve and enhance these assets for future generations, Torbay Development Agency (TDA) and Torbay Council have developed a Heritage Strategy following public consultation and expert research and advice.
The Heritage Strategy aims to find the best way of maintaining and developing Torbay’s heritage in a way that encourages economic, social and environmental regeneration, at the same time as restoring and enhancing important symbols of our local identity. These can be anything from buildings, parks and gardens to special events and local dialects.
